About ISS
Image Sensing Systems, Inc., (ISS) emerged in 1984 when Dr. Panos Michalopoulos, our founder, had the vision of using video image processing (machine vision) technology for advanced traffic management. Dr. Michalopoulos saw the potential of using video cameras and computers in real-life traffic applications to offer innovative solutions to our increasingly congested roadways and initiated the Autoscope research and development when the market was in its infancy.
ISS is a provider of software-based solutions for the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S) sector and adjacent markets including security, police and parking. ISS’ industry leading computer-enabled detection (CED) products include the Autoscope® machine-vision family, the RTMS® radar family and the CitySync automatic number plate recognition (ANPR) family. CED is a group of technologies in which software, rather than humans, examines the outputs of complex sensors to determine what is happening in the field of view in real-time.
